PLAYMOBIL targets anime fans with NARUTO figures

Published on: 3rd February 2022
Just in time for the 20th anniversary of NARUTO SHIPPUDEN, PLAYMOBIL is releasing new figures from the cult anime series.

Based on the manga comic of the same name, the NARUTO SHIPPUDEN anime series follows the adventures of the ninja Naruto. In time for the show’s special birthday later this year, 24 characters from the hit series will be made available in Playmobil form.

Figures will include the series’ hero, Naruto Uzumaki, whose greatest goal is to become Hokage – the leader of his village – as well as his friends Sasuke Uchiha and Sakura Haruno. In addition to the three main characters, there are 21 other figures to discover, including the inscrutable Itachi Uchiha and Pain, the leader of the criminal organisation Akatsuki, plus Minato, Naruto’s father, and the shy Hinata.

A must-have for fans and collectors aged 5–99, the NARUTO meets PLAYMOBIL collection launches on 30 September 2022.
